(David Post)Without much fanfare, Philip Roth has declared that he is retiring. There’s a very nice appreciation by Panio Gianopoulos here on Slate, with others, surely, to follow. The best American novelist since Faulkner? Here’s my idiosyncratic list of his true masterpieces: Portnoy’s Complaint, American Pastoral, The Ghost Writer, The Human Stain, The Plot Against America, Everyman, and Sabbath’s Theater.
